About Marine Insurance Law in Santa Rita, Paraguay

Marine insurance plays a crucial role in international and domestic trade, especially for businesses and individuals operating in Santa Rita, Paraguay. This branch of law is designed to provide financial protection for parties involved in the transport of goods over water as well as related shipping activities. Marine insurance policies typically cover loss or damage to cargo, ships, terminals, and any transport by which property is transferred, acquired, or held between points of origin and final destination.

In Santa Rita, marine insurance is influenced both by the national laws of Paraguay and by general principles derived from international maritime and insurance law. Given Santa Rita’s importance as a hub for agricultural export and trade, knowledge of marine insurance is vital for many local businesses.

Local Laws Overview

Santa Rita adheres to the marine insurance laws set out by Paraguayan legislation, most notably the Paraguayan Commercial Code, which includes specific provisions on transportation and insurance contracts. Some key aspects include:

  • Mandatory policy requirements for certain classes of marine insurance
  • Obligations to disclose material facts by both the insurer and the insured
  • Timeframes for lodging claims and reporting loss or damage
  • Rules about insurable interest - who can claim under a policy
  • Legal processes for settling disputes, including court procedures and alternative dispute resolution
  • Compliance with customs and import-export regulations, especially for agricultural exports

Enforcement and interpretation of these laws are governed by Paraguayan courts, with local regulations and practices also shaping how marine insurance matters are handled in Santa Rita.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is marine insurance and what does it cover?

Marine insurance provides coverage for loss or damage to ships, cargo, and related transport assets during transit. Policies may cover perils like sinking, collision, theft, or weather-related losses.

Is marine insurance mandatory for shipments in Santa Rita?

While not all shipments legally require marine insurance, most export-import contracts and financial institutions mandate it for risk management.

What should I do immediately after a shipping loss or damage occurs?

Notify your insurer as soon as possible, document the damage with photos and reports, and keep all relevant paperwork to support your claim.

How long do I have to file a claim under my marine insurance policy in Paraguay?

The timeframe for filing a claim is usually stipulated in your policy but is commonly within three to six months from the date the loss occurs or is discovered.

What if my claim is denied by the insurance company?

You may appeal the decision, seek mediation, or pursue legal action with the assistance of a lawyer specializing in marine insurance.

Can I insure goods for their full value, including potential profit?

Yes, insurance policies can cover the invoice value, plus a percentage for expected profit or incidental expenses, subject to policy terms.

Does marine insurance cover losses due to war or political unrest?

Standard policies often exclude war and political risks, but additional cover may be purchased as a policy extension.

Who can be covered under a marine insurance policy?

The parties with an insurable interest, usually the cargo owner, shipping company, or financier, may be covered, according to the terms of the policy.

What types of marine insurance are available in Santa Rita?

Common types include cargo insurance, hull insurance (for ships), liability insurance, freight insurance, and specialized transit covers.

How are marine insurance premiums calculated?

Premiums depend on factors like type and value of cargo, route, vessel condition, previous claims history, and specific risks involved.
